strkjv@1Chronicles:11:1 @ Then all Israel gathered themselves to David unto Hebron , saying , Behold, we are thy bone and thy flesh .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:2 @ And moreover in time past , even when Saul was king , thou wast he that leddest out and broughtest in Israel : and the LORD Y@hovah# thy God said unto thee, Thou shalt feed my people Israel , and thou shalt be ruler over my people Israel .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:3 @ Therefore came all the elders of Israel to the king to Hebron ; and David made a covenant with them in Hebron before the LORD Y@hovah#; and they anointed David king over Israel , according to the word of the LORD Y@hovah# by Samuel .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:4 @ And David and all Israel went to Jerusalem Y@ruwshalaim#, which is Jebus Y@buwc#; where the Jebusites were, the inhabitants of the land .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:5 @ And the inhabitants of Jebus Y@buwc# said to David , Thou shalt not come hither. Nevertheless David took the castle of Zion , which is the city of David .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:6 @ And David said , Whosoever smiteth the Jebusites first shall be chief and captain . So Joab the son of Zeruiah went first up , and was chief .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:7 @ And David dwelt in the castle ; therefore they called it the city of David .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:8 @ And he built the city round about , even from Millo round about : and Joab repaired the rest sh@#ar# of the city .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:9 @ So David waxed greater and greater : for the LORD Y@hovah# of hosts was with him.
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:10 @ These also are the chief of the mighty men whom David had, who strengthened themselves with him in his kingdom , and with all Israel , to make him king , according to the word of the LORD Y@hovah# concerning Israel .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:11 @ And this is the number of the mighty men whom David had; Jashobeam , an Hachmonite , the chief of the captains : he lifted up his spear against three hundred slain by him at one time .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:12 @ And after him was Eleazar the son of Dodo , the Ahohite , who was one of the three mighties .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:13 @ He was with David at Pasdammim Pac, and there the Philistines P@lishtiy# were gathered together to battle , where was a parcel of ground full of barley s@#orah#; and the people fled from before the Philistines P@lishtiy#.
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:14 @ And they set themselves in the midst of that parcel , and delivered it, and slew the Philistines P@lishtiy#; and the LORD Y@hovah# saved them by a great deliverance .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:15 @ Now three of the thirty captains went down to the rock to David , into the cave m@#arah# of Adullam ; and the host of the Philistines P@lishtiy# encamped in the valley of Rephaim .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:16 @ And David was then in the hold , and the Philistines P@lishtiy# garrison was then at Bethlehem Beyth.
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:17 @ And David longed , and said , Oh that one would give me drink of the water of the well of Bethlehem Beyth, that is at the gate !
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:18 @ And the three brake through the host of the Philistines P@lishtiy#, and drew water out of the well of Bethlehem Beyth, that was by the gate , and took it, and brought it to David : but David would not drink of it, but poured it out to the LORD Y@hovah#,
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:19 @ And said , My God forbid it me, that I should do this thing : shall I drink the blood of these men that have put their lives in jeopardy ? for with the jeopardy of their lives they brought it. Therefore he would not drink it. These things did these three mightiest .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:20 @ And Abishai the brother of Joab , he was chief of the three : for lifting up his spear against three hundred , he slew them, and had a name among the three .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:21 @ Of the three , he was more honourable than the two ; for he was their captain : howbeit he attained not to the first three .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:22 @ Benaiah B@nayah# the son of Jehoiada Y@howyada#, the son of a valiant man of Kabzeel Qabts@#el#, who had done many acts ; he slew two lionlike men of Moab : also he went down and slew a lion in a pit in a snowy day .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:23 @ And he slew an Egyptian , a man of great stature , five cubits high; and in the Egyptians hand was a spear like a weavers beam ; and he went down to him with a staff , and plucked the spear out of the Egyptians hand , and slew him with his own spear .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:24 @ These things did Benaiah B@nayah# the son of Jehoiada Y@howyada#, and had the name among the three mighties .
strkjv@1Chronicles:11:25 @ Behold , he was honourable among the thirty , but attained not to the first three : and David set him over his guard .
